[0004] For example, ZnO varistor has the advantages of excellent non-ohmic characteristics, small leakage current, large flow capacity, fast response time, and low cost. It is an ideal device for suppressing instantaneous high voltage and absorbing surge energy, and can be widely used in various In electrical equipment and electronic systems; in recent years, with the development of electronic products in the direction of miniaturization, thinning, integration and multi-function, it is required to lower the voltage of varistors. At present, the main method of preparing ZnO low voltage varistors is The methods include: wafer-type low-voltage varistors by controlling the growth of ZnO grains; multi-layer laminated low-voltage varistors using chip component preparation technology; ZnO low-voltage varistors using thin-film preparation technology; ZnO ceramics The thickness of the film is extremely small and can be adjusted between hundreds of nanometers and several microns, so it has very good potential and advantages in the preparation of low-power varistors with a varistor voltage lower than 5V. The thickness of the zinc oxide-based ceramic film is reduced At the same time, the varistor voltage is reduced, but the nonlinear coefficient is also reduced. When studying ZnO low-voltage varistor ceramics, in order to obtain a high nonlinear coefficient while reducing the varistor voltage, the researchers optimized the material group A lot of research work has been carried out in the aspects of element and component design and preparation and processing methods, and many scientific research results have been obtained, but the effect is not satisfactory.

Abstract

The invention relates to pressure-sensitive ceramics, in particular to a method for improving the electrical properties of a zinc oxide-based low-voltage pressure-sensitive ceramic film, which is characterized in that: an aluminum foil is pasted on the surface of a zinc oxide-based low-voltage pressure-sensitive ceramic film sample as an absorbing layer, After coating, pasting or covering the constrained layer on the surface of the aluminum foil, the ceramic film sample is embedded on the mold, and the ceramic film sample is subjected to laser shock to improve the electrical properties of the zinc oxide-based low-voltage varistor ceramic film. In the present invention, the surface treatment of the zinc oxide-based ceramic film is carried out by adopting the laser shock treatment technology, and the zinc oxide-based ceramic film obtained by using the above-mentioned liquid confinement layer has a non-linear coefficient increased by more than 24% compared with that before shock; The leakage current density is reduced by more than 30% before the impact; the advantage of the present invention is that the non-linear coefficient of the film is improved while reducing the varistor voltage of the film.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a pressure-sensitive ceramic, in particular to a method for improving the electrical performance of a zinc oxide-based low-voltage pressure-sensitive ceramic thin film. Background technique [0002] Laser shock processing technology (Laser Shock Processing, referred to as LSP) is a high power density (10 9 W / cm 2 ), short-pulse (ns-level) laser irradiates the material, and the additional coating on the surface of the material is rapidly vaporized to form a plasma expansion explosion to generate a high-pressure shock wave, which causes the microstructure or physical properties of the material to change, thereby changing the performance of the material. surface treatment technology.
